A Poem by R.J Calzonetti (SinisterPotatoe)
"

Particular from the perspective of a tree.

"

Green pine trees glistening with the weight of clustered snow

Reach for the heaven’s with their outstretched arms

To catch the moon in its embrace

I walk through the glade like a distant memory of nightshade

I lift my arms like branches and touch clouds

And they follow me like a mountain trail

The ones who watch every clumsy step in my maleficent repertoire

Drunken stumbling over the train tracks of dirt

Stalkers of the night sky

Pick their target amidst the wilderness

I’m game to these other flickers of lives like a tongue of flame licking the moon

Like them, I am hunting for answers

Do not question me

Wolf in sheep’s clothing

I am patient yet sickened by this half-eaten mess of a world

I must be treated for this disease of humanity I still have

Even when we live in a world of animals

I am not hungry for death, I am not thirsty for blood

My mouth is a dry riverbed

My lips are clean

You may smile at me

Bare your teeth

My skin is the bark of your bite

If a tree falls in a silent forest does it make a sound?

Your sticks and stones may break my bones

But you will never cut me down

I may disappear within the crowd

But I will never be a memory

My very home is a living cemetery

My voice a halfway house for emissaries

My echo of scarecrows hung from telephone lines is a call home

My people vicariously roam through the soma of my chromosomes

You can bathe in my blood

It will not dry your hands

Which you have dipped into this river

That still runs
